For Prince Philip‘s 99th birthday, he’s going to have a “Zoom party” with his closest family members, an insider exclusively tells Closer Weekly. “[Prince] Charles, Camilla [Parker Bowles,] [Queen Elizabeth,] Kate [Middleton] and [Prince] William will be on the call, and [Prince] Harry and Meghan [Markle] plan to call him from L.A., too.”

The video chat is being “planned” by the monarch and Prince William. Once it’s over, the Duke of Edinburgh will do something “very low-key” with his wife at Windsor Castle. “The two of them will enjoy a nice birthday lunch together, cooked by the royal chef, who’s also baking him a chocolate cake. There won’t be any candles on it though!” the insider reveals. “If Prince Philip is feeling up to it, he’ll go for a walk with the queen in the grounds of Windsor Castle and spend some time in the garden.”

“Prince Philip’s never been a fan of big birthday parties,” the source adds. “So he’s happy to be celebrating turning 99 years old with just the queen by his side.

With so much planned, Prince Philip might need to take it easy on his birthday. The insider reveals he “hasn’t been very well recently” and fans have been concerned about his health since he was discharged from King Edward VII Hospital in December 2019.

According to Us Weekly, Philip was admitted for “observation and treatment in relation to a pre-existing condition.” However, after spending four days there, he was sent home and was able to spend Christmas with his loved ones.

“The queen is worried sick,” an insider told Closer at the time. “She can’t imagine what life will be like without her husband in it.” Because of his declining health, Queen Elizabeth has been “cherishing every moment she has left with him,” a third source added. But now that Philip is home and has been carefully watching his health amid the coronavirus pandemic, he seems to be doing much better.
